CALL TO ORDER. The meeting was called to order at 6:30 p.m. by Commissioner Wood. 1. Roll Call 2. Newly appointed Commissioner,Nick Twohy was sworn in and welcomed to the Commission. H. APPEARANCES—None PUBLIC HEARINGS— Mr. Greg Johnson, Nottingham Construction/Hearth Development— Redevelopment of 7281 & Portion of 7265 Main Street(Old Waterworks Site & Parking Lot) Subdivision & Planned Unit Development (PUD) Administrator Larson explained the purpose of the hearing and stated that the notice was published and mailed to nearby property owners to encourage their input. The applicant, Greg Johnson explained the project and provided several graphical representations to show what is planned on the site. He gave examples of other projects they have done in other communities. He gave the following websites as links to some of their projects: NN«xN.coy entryseniorli\inj�,.com and «,ww.theshoresoflakephalen.com. The meeting was opened to public comment, the following persons expressed their views on the proposal: Cheryl and Jim Nesseth. They think the project would be good for the community and would be happy to have the old Waterworks building removed. Page 1 of 3 City of Centerville Planning and Zoning Commission September 2,2014 Cathy LeValle. A little apprehensive over the height of the building but happy to see something new on the property. She also questioned access to Main Street by the home of Rich Defoe. It was suggested that resolving the driveway matter is a subject that the PUD agreement can cover. Mr. Johnson indicated that he could try to broker an arrangement where Defoe would use LaValle Drive, which is currently a private shared road. It was suggested that Mr. Defoe could contribute property to add to the existing drive and create a public street. After everyone who wished to do so was given an opportunity to speak in regard to the project, a motion was made by Commissioner Montain, seconded by Commissioner Koski to close the public hearing. All present voted in favor. The motion was declared passed. The Commissioners discussed the project and asked a number of questions. It was pointed out by Administrator Larson that the project will require a PUD agreement. The agreement will commit the developer to all aspects of the project and may not be changed without an amendment to the agreement approved by the City. The agreement will cover things like number of units, building height, landscaping, use of the lake and shoreline, and other relevant things. Motion made by Commissioner Koski to recommend approval of the preliminary subdivision and preliminary plan for the planned unit development. The motion was seconded by Commissioner Mosher, all present voted in favor. The motion was declared passed. IV. OLD BUSINESS - None V. NEW BUSINESS 1. AK Auto Sales,LLC Request for Conditional Use Permit(7055 2151 Avenue) Mr. Austin McKinzie explained their proposal to operate an auto repair and used car sales business at 7055 21" Avenue. They would share the property with the owner, Matt Vessel, who has a paving business at that location. McKinzie would rent the front part of the building and the paved area in front of the business. Used cars would be displayed on the paved area in front of the building. The Commission expressed concern that the business be neat and not acumulate dismantled and junk cars. A conditional use permit would regulate many aspects of the activities that could become a nuisance. Motion by Commissioner Koski, seconded by Commissioner Montain to schedule a public hearing for October 7, 2014, at 6:30 p.m., on the proposed conditional use permit for AK Auto. All present voted in favor. Motion carried. Page 2 of 3 City of Centerville Planning and Zoning Commission September 2,2014 2. Miller Mobile Marine Request for Interim Use Permit(7087—20th Avenue South) Administrator Larson explained the proposal of Miller Mobile Marine to lease the city building at 7087 20th Avenue for boat storage. They have run out of space at their other location in Centerville and need space through April of next year. The Commission reviewed the allowed uses in the B-1 zoning district and determined that this use requires a conditional or interim use permit. Motion by Commissioner Montain, seconded by Commissioner Koski to schedule a public hearing for October 7, 2014, at 6:30 p.m., on the proposed interim use permit for Miller Mobile Marine. All present voted in favor. Motion carried. VI. DISCUSSION ITEMS The Commission discussed sign regulations in particular regulations on sandwich board signs. It appears that they are never permitted in the public right of way. The administrator will visit with the landowners to curtail some of the offending signage. VII. CONSIDERATION OF MINUTES 1.
